We collect only the information necessary for each specific interaction.
When you sign up to access free tools, you voluntarily provide your name and email address. The tools themselves process data only on your device — we do not store, see, or receive any numbers or results you enter into our calculators.

When you purchase access to the FinCore platform, your name, email address, and payment details are processed by our payment provider, Lemon Squeezy. We receive your name and email to provide platform access and send account-related communications. We do not handle or store your payment card details — these are processed entirely by Lemon Squeezy.
When you fill out a contact form, you may provide your name, email address, optional phone number, company name and title, and a message. We use this solely to respond to your request.
Our sites use no tracking cookies or analytics except for strictly necessary session cookies. We do not collect IP addresses, browsing behaviour, or device information through our sign-up or contact forms. See the Cookie Notice in section 11.
If you become a client under a separate written contract for payroll processing or paid advisory services, we will collect client information as defined in that contract. That contract — not this policy — governs how we handle that data.

We operate globally. Your information may be transferred to and processed in countries outside your own, including the US where HubSpot and Lemon Squeezy are located. When we transfer data from regions with strict data protection laws (EEA, UK, Australia, New Zealand, Hong Kong, Singapore, Canada) to countries not deemed adequate, we implement appropriate safeguards — including Standard Contractual Clauses with HubSpot.
We implement industry-standard technical and organisational measures — including encryption and strict access controls — to protect your personal information against unauthorised access, alteration, or destruction. No system is 100% secure; see section 12 for our breach response procedures.

Every email we send from the FinCore sign-up list contains a clear unsubscribe link. You may also contact us at privacy@hamptontci.com to request removal.
Withdrawing consent does not affect your access to the free tools. The calculators work entirely on your device without requiring an active email subscription.
Our websites use only strictly necessary session cookies. These cookies are essential for the website to function properly and are deleted when you close your browser. They do not collect any personal information.
We do not use analytics cookies, advertising or tracking cookies, or third-party cookies for social media or embedded content.
Because we use no non-essential cookies, we do not display a cookie consent banner. If you wish to block all cookies, you may adjust your browser settings — but this may prevent the website from working correctly.
